MOON TOWNSHIP, Pa. – The Sacred Heart football team severed a four-game drought owning Robert Morris, 21-14 in a road Northeast Conference thriller, Saturday afternoon at Joe Walton Stadium. Khaamal Whitaker’s interception resulting in a touchdown for the Pioneers’ put the visitors in front and mounted an advantage the Colonials would fail to combat. The Pioneers level their league clip to 1-1 while the hosts have now tacked on their second loss of the conference season.
